GC Belong provides a complete solution for the most demanding environments.

  • GC Belong was developed to meet the needs of the most demanding environments and the intensive cleaning procedures associated with today’s infection control requirements.
  • The series includes individual chairs for patient rooms, interlocking configurations for public spaces and specialty items such as hip replacement chairs, bariatric seating, flexback chairs, and models with mobility casters.
  • A complementary table series completes the program.
  • GC Belong is constructed with a reinforced, steel frame that incorporates a welded crossbar to connect the leg and arm uprights for exceptional strength and durability.
  • Both the seat cushion and the back cushion are fitted with high density Ultracell foam for long life and superior comfort.
  • Available as single seating, multi-seating, or bench
  • Available with or without tables
